DiGi has revealed its iPhone plans dubbed the iDiGi plans today. Looks like there’s really not much difference from the FA’s the released yesterday and we’ll say it again – the plans are better than what Maxis has to offer.
We’ll go into the details of the plans and compare the two with more depth in the next couple of days but on the skin, the iDiGi plans look simple, packed with value and gives good flexibility with the affordable data roaming to selected countries.
For people who travel a lot, we know that you know that data roaming charges can really give you a heart attack.
